Palmetal
Palmetal is a nature reserve in North Rhine-Westphalia, Germany. Palmetal is situated nearby to the village Westernbödefeld, as well as near the locality Auf dem Roh.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Bödefeld
Village
Photo: S.Didam,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Bödefeld is a village in the municipality Schmallenberg in the High Sauerland District in North Rhine-Westphalia, Germany. The village has 1102 inhabitants and lies northeastern of the municipality of Schmallenberg at a height of around 488 m.
Brabecke
Village
Photo: S.Didam,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Brabecke is a locality in the municipality Schmallenberg in the district Hochsauerlandkreis in North Rhine-Westphalia, Germany. The village has 194 inhabitants and lies in the north of the municipality of Schmallenberg at a height of around 141 m.
